Investigation and Application of Water-Saving Monitoring Technology in Public Institutions
Published 2022-01-01“…Considering the characteristics of water use and the current situation of water facilities in public institutions,this study comprehensively employs the Internet of Things (IoT),cloud deployment,databases,three-dimensional (3D) visualization,and other advanced techniques to create a water-saving reconstruction scheme with integrated software and hardware for public institutions.Therefore,a smart water management platform for public institutions is built to implement advanced water-saving concepts and improve the water management level.The main research results are as follows:① By intelligent remote monitoring equipment,the multiclass water measurement network is designed to realize the fine collection of zonal water use data;② this study designs a reconstruction scheme of water facilities and explores the utilization mode of unconventional water sources to improve the utilization efficiency of water resources;③ multiple algorithms and statistical methods are used to analyze the time series of water use data,and thus this study realizes the analysis of pipeline network leakage and damage,identification of water use anomalies,and water-saving statistical analysis,and the investigation of water use laws;④ the platform with functions of monitoring and early warning is established to achieve real-time remote monitoring of water use,statistical analysis of historical water use,and identification and warning of pipe network leakage,so as to detect water anomalies in time and save water.The research results are first applied to the construction of the water-saving institution of the Pearl River Water Resources Commission to build a benchmark for the construction of water-saving institutions in the southern region.On the basis of application experience,the comprehensively integrated monitoring technology for water-saving in public institutions is developed,which provides a new idea for public institutions to save water.…”

In-band network telemetry system based on high-performance packet processing architecture VPP
Published 2021-03-01“…An in-band network telemetry-based system was built based on VPP, a high-performance virtual network forwarding architecture/device, via reorganizing the data plane pipeline processing modules.Moreover, a network-wide telemetry mechanism was further developed via embedding source routing into the probe packet header for specifying the route of probe packets.Finally, a virtual network topology was built with performance evaluation conducted.The evaluation shows that the telemetry system can monitor the network in a high precision of every 0.13 ms, detecting link congestion in real time with minor performance overhead.Given virtual network devices have been widely deployed in data centers, the proposed scheme is expected to improve the reliability of multi-tenancy and network function virtualization in data centers via high-precision, network-wide virtual link telemetry coverage.…”
